The AML Landscape - A Practical Guide for MLROs in Financial Services
Introduction
This new virtual classroom seminar will equip Money Laundering Reporting Officers (‘MLROs’) in financial services with essential knowledge and practices regarding Anti-Money Laundering (‘AML’) regulations and strategies.
You will gain insights into the evolving landscape of AML, the critical role of MLROs, and best practices for compliance and risk management.
The session will provide you with a clear understanding of the AML landscape specific to MLROs, and equip you with effective strategies to enhance compliance, mitigate risks, and safeguard your organisations against money laundering activities.
